Xflow (xflowpay.com) is a cross-border payment platform for Indian businesses, offering international payment collection and foreign exchange services. It's used by Indian exporters, freelancers, and agencies for receiving cross-border payments. This guide breaks down Xflow's real all-in cost and how it compares to alternatives.
Xflow's Core Service
Xflow provides:
- Virtual business accounts for USD, GBP, EUR receipt
- Foreign exchange conversion to INR
- FIRA documentation for received payments
- Compliance for RBI-authorized cross-border flows
- Business-to-business international wire receipt
Xflow's Fee Structure
Wire receipt fee: Xflow typically charges a percentage on the wire receipt amount plus a forex conversion component.
Forex spread: Like most cross-border platforms, Xflow's all-in cost includes both the stated fee and the exchange rate applied at conversion. The effective all-in rate depends on the currency pair and volume.
For most transaction profiles: Xflow's effective all-in rate on inward USD/GBP/EUR receipts falls in the 1-2% range for established businesses, potentially higher for smaller amounts or specific currency pairs.
FIRA: Xflow generates FIRA documentation for received payments. This is a genuine advantage over traditional bank SWIFT.
